Epoxy Flooring Repair Questions
What causes epoxy flooring to need repair? Common issues include cracking, chipping, discoloration, or surface wear due to heavy use or impact.
Can damaged epoxy flooring be repaired without replacing it? Yes, localized repairs can often restore the surface by filling cracks, sanding, and re-coating.
What types of damage can epoxy flooring repairs address? Repairs typically cover cracks, chips, surface peeling, and areas affected by stains or discoloration.
Is it necessary to remove old epoxy before repairing? Minor repairs may not require removal, but extensive damage might need surface preparation or partial removal for best results.
